About R Lambrecht

R Lambrecht is a scholar working on Molecular Biology, Pediatrics, Perinatology and Child Health, Surgery, Pharmacology and Epidemiology, having authored 25 papers that have together received 562 indexed citations. Recurring topics across this work include Neonatal Health and Biochemistry (12 papers), Porphyrin Metabolism and Disorders (10 papers), Heme Oxygenase-1 and Carbon Monoxide (9 papers), Aldose Reductase and Taurine (3 papers), Iron Metabolism and Disorders (3 papers), Drug-Induced Hepatotoxicity and Protection (2 papers), Cell death mechanisms and regulation (2 papers) and Prenatal Substance Exposure Effects (2 papers). The work is most often cited by research in Pharmacology (107 citations), Pediatrics, Perinatology and Child Health (188 citations), Molecular Biology (388 citations), Hematology (44 citations) and Health, Toxicology and Mutagenesis (42 citations). R Lambrecht has collaborated with scholars based in United States, Germany and United Kingdom. Frequent co-authors include Herbert L. Bonkovsky, Jacqueline F. Sinclair, Peter R. Sinclair, Joyce A. Pepe, Ying Shan, William J. Bement, Judith M. Jacobs, Peter Sinclair, Edward E. Cable and Jorge Goldstein. Their work appears in journals such as Biochemical Journal, Biochemical and Biophysical Research Communications, Gene, Neurology and Cell Reports.
